The United Kingdom has finally granted Iranian 20-year Mehdi Kazemi asylum. The move came after months of back-and-forth – literally. Kazemi fled the UK for the Netherlands, which sent him back. The government originally had no interest in keeping Kazemi, who faced death back in Iran, but finally agreed to let him live in peace. [UK Gay News]
